Ingredients & Equipment for Spicy Buffalo Chicken Dip
Alright, friends! If you’re looking to whip up some Buffalo chicken dip , you’re in for a treat! Let’s break down what you’ll need to get this party started.
Main Ingredients
- 2 cups (about 240g ) shredded cooked chicken (grab that rotisserie!)
- 8 oz (or 226g ) cream cheese, softened (let it sit out a bit)
- ½ cup ( 120ml ) ranch dressing (the good stuff!)
- ½ cup (or 120ml ) Buffalo wing sauce (think Frank’s RedHot for the win)
- 1 cup (around 113g ) shredded cheddar cheese (get that melty goodness)
- ½ cup (about 113g ) crumbled blue cheese (optional but adds an awesome zing!)
Quality tip: Look for sauces without artificial flavors. And go for the good cheese! You want this dip to shine.

Equipment Needed
Let’s not skip the tools. Here’s what you’ll need:
- A large mixing bowl (you’ll be using your muscles here)
- A spatula or wooden spoon (it’s all about that stirring game)
- An 8x8-inch baking dish (where the magic happens!)
- And of course, an oven (set that bad boy to 350° F or 175° C before you kick things off)
Quick tip: If you don’t have an 8x8 dish, a similar sized casserole dish works too. No need to stress!

Step-by-Step Process: It’s Dip Time!
Preheat your oven to 350° F ( 175° C) because we want that dip bubbling nicely!
In a big mixing bowl, combine 8 oz of softened cream cheese, ½ cup of ranch dressing, and ½ cup of buffalo sauce. Whisk until it’s smooth and creamy.
Now, fold in 2 cups of shredded chicken, 1 cup of shredded cheddar, and ½ cup of crumbled blue cheese. This part is messy but totally worth it!
Transfer this tasty mixture into an 8x8-inch baking dish and spread it out evenly.
Bake for 20- 25 minutes until it’s bubbling and lightly golden on top. Just keep an eye on it so it doesn’t overcook!
Finally, serve hot with tortilla chips, celery sticks, or warm baguette slices.
Pro Tips: Get That Dip-On Point
Use leftover rotisserie chicken if you want to save time. It tastes amazing!
One common mistake? Overbaking ! Nobody wants a dry dip; keep it warm, not burnt.
Don’t forget, you can totally mix in some extra hot sauce if you’re feeling brave.
Want to make this in advance? You can prep it a day ahead, cover it, and pop it in the fridge. Just bake it when you’re ready!

Storage Tips: Keep It Fresh!
Once the party’s over (or if you made a giant batch because let’s be real, you totally can), here’s how to store your buffalo chicken dip crockpot easy masterpiece.
If you have leftovers (which, honestly, is rare), let them cool down at room temperature. once it’s pretty chill, cover it in the fridge.
It'll be good for about three days.
Thinking of freezing? absolutely! store it in an airtight container for up to two months. just remember to label it trust me, future you will thank you when rooting through the freezer.
Reheating is super straightforward, either in the microwave until hot or pop it back in the oven at 350° f for about 20 minutes.
Just be wary to keep it covered so it doesn’t dry out. you want that creamy goodness!

Frequently Asked Questions
What is buffalo chicken dip, and how is it typically served?
Buffalo chicken dip is a warm, creamy appetizer that combines shredded chicken, cream cheese, ranch dressing, and, of course, Buffalo sauce. It’s usually served hot with tortilla chips, celery sticks, or slices of baguette for dipping, making it perfect for game day or any gathering where people enjoy a tasty snack.
Can I make buffalo chicken dip ahead of time?
Absolutely! You can prepare the dip in advance by mixing the ingredients and storing it in the fridge. Just cover it tightly and bake it just before serving. It’s a real time saver for parties, so you can spend less time in the kitchen and more time socializing!
What are some variations of buffalo chicken dip?
There are plenty of fun twists you can try! For instance, swap Buffalo sauce for BBQ sauce for a sweeter BBQ chicken dip, or add fresh spinach and garlic for a creamy spinach Buffalo dip. If you fancy a bit of crunch, sprinkle in some cooked bacon bits delicious!
How do I store leftover buffalo chicken dip?
To store leftover buffalo chicken dip, place it in an airtight container and keep it in the refrigerator. It should last for about 3-4 days. When you’re ready to enjoy it again, simply reheat in the oven until hot and bubbly, but be sure not to overbake!
Is buffalo chicken dip healthy?
While buffalo chicken dip is delicious, it can be on the heavier side due to the cream cheese and cheese content. If you're looking to lighten it up, consider using Greek yogurt instead of cream cheese, or try a dairy free cream cheese alternative. As always, moderation is key when enjoying rich dip recipes!
